๐Ÿšจ New paper alert ๐Ÿงฌ
Our work from the @michellepeckham.bsky.social lab is now out in #ScienceAdvances.

We present the #cryoEM structure of shutdown human non-muscle myosin 2A, showing how ionic interactions stabilise auto-inhibition and how mutations disrupt this state.

Second, a new preprint examining how binding of cargo adaptors is integrated with direct association of the motor complex with membranes is available on bioRxiv. We identify the kinase NEK10 as a Kinesin-1/KLC2-selective negative regulator of lysosome transport www.biorxiv.org/content/10.6...

Kinesin-1 conformational dynamics are controlled by a cargo-sensitive TPR switch Cargo-adaptor binding to the KLC-TPR domains binding triggers structural rearrangements that relieve kinesin-1 autoinhibition, enabling MAP7 recruitment, through an allosteric mechanism that connects ...

Two manuscripts from the lab to catch up upon exploring aspects kinesin-1 regulation. First, our examining the role of cargo-adaptor binding in controlling kinesin-1 conformational dynamics and association with MAP7 is now a VOR @elife.bsky.social elifesciences.org/articles/109...

Molecular mechanism for cargo-mediated initiation of kinesin-1 activation Kinesin-1 is a dynamic heterotetrameric assembly of two heavy and two light chains (KHC and KLC) that mediates microtubule-based intracellular transport of many different cargoes. The complex adopts a...
